AI Contract Overview
The contract, awarded to Atlantic Diving Supply, Inc. (CAGE 1CAY9), is a delivery order under the existing requirements contract SPE7LX21D0087, issued by the Defense Logistics Agency under the solicitation SPE7LX26FB09E. The award, dated July 21, 2026, specifies a single line item for one gasket (NSN 5330013056550) at a unit price of $3.29, with an extended price of $3.29, though the total estimated value of the underlying contract ranges from approximately $91.6 million to $229 million over a potential 10-year period comprising a four-year base period and three optional two-year periods. The delivery order requires FOB destination delivery to Crestwood, Illinois, with a deadline of July 28, 2026, and mandates shipment via traceable means without parcel post, with specific markings including TCN W52CR262020013, RDD N, TP 1, and designated ship-to instructions. The contractor, identified as a Women-Owned Small Business eligible under NAICS 333618, is subject to stringent cybersecurity compliance requirements under NIST SP 800-171, including the obligation to maintain a System Security Plan, conduct annual assessments, and report scores to the Supplier Performance Risk System using its CAGE code. The contract incorporates multiple DFARS clauses prohibiting covered telecommunications equipment and enforcing cybersecurity incident reporting, and requires compliance with FAR 52.204-4 regarding the use of recycled paper. Invoicing must occur through WAWF, with payment processed by DFAS in Columbus, Ohio, using the appropriation identifier BX: 97X4930 5CBX 001 2624 S33189. Acceptance is conducted by the Government at the destination, with the Contracting Officer’s Representative being Samuel Freidet, and administrative oversight falling under the Defense Contract Management Agency. The contract functions as an indefinite delivery vehicle with fixed pricing per line item and no explicit evaluation factors beyond mandatory cybersecurity compliance, indicating a potential trade-off or best-value award approach based on the negotiation context implied in referenced enclosures.
